The Practice of Thanksgiving

The concept of thanksgiving is not hard to understand,

But the practice of it is difficult and so many pretend.

We pretend we are thankful and we say the right things,

But deep down, we do not have a heart full of thanksgiving!

 

When we are sick and we cannot sleep at night,

Our hearts are sad and we cannot think aright.

Still the Lord calls us to offer heartfelt thanksgiving,

How do we achieve this? It is sometimes bewildering.

 

Is it possible to have a heart that is full of thanksgiving?

It is possible when we take time humbly remembering.

God has blessed but we have taken too much for granted,

We have not meditated! His mercy we have not appreciated!

 

Only when the heart is broken in shame and contrition,

And we recall how He has loved us without condition,

Perhaps then we will be able to have hearts filled with thanksgiving,

And our worship would be accepted, and God receives our offering.

 

Inspiration: Psalm 50:14
